About 1-ethylcyclobut-2-ene-1-carboxamide

1-ethylcyclobut-2-ene-1-carboxamide (PubChem CID 131980488) has the molecular formula C7H11NO and a molecular weight of 125.17 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 1-ethylcyclobut-2-ene-1-carboxamide.
